Summit Energy, one of the Northeast’s larger solar installers, announced its Peak Roofing division has begun rolling out CertainTeed’s new Solstice Solar Shingle System, which was brought to market earlier this year. 

CertainTeed’s Solstice line offers a solar energy collection that seamlessly integrates with asphalt shingles. In a Nov. 16 news release, Summit Energy says its Peak Roofing unit is also one of a few in the nation that are CertainTeed ‘Select Masters’ in both solar and shingles.

Summit Energy says the Solstice line “…boasts market-leading impact and wind resistance for solar shingles with a wind speed rating of 110 mph …and rated to be installed in any wind zone including Florida's high-velocity hurricane zone.” 

The company also noted that the watertight Solstice Shingle design is crucial, with its designed water channel and raised fastener locations providing added protection against water intrusion.
